Brian Urlacher: I don't like the idea of the Bears playing in a dome, anywhere
Key Points:
- Brian Urlacher expressed a strong preference for the Chicago Bears to remain at Soldier Field rather than moving to a dome stadium in Illinois or Indiana.
- Urlacher emphasized the home field advantage of playing outdoors in Chicago winters, where the Bears are accustomed to harsh weather conditions that visiting teams struggle with.
- He acknowledged that financial incentives from Indiana make a move there likely, as the Bears do not own Soldier Field and face limited profitability on game days.
- Despite understanding the business rationale, Urlacher believes relocating to a dome would be detrimental from a football perspective.
